Curtin is a suburb in Unincorporated ACT, ACT 2605, about 7km from Canberra CBD. Recent property sales in Curtin are too limited to report a reliable median price. The suburb has 2 schools, a transport score of 49/100, and is about 108km inland. Curtin has an overall score of 71/100, based on transport, liveability and education, plus a separate residential safety score of 97/100.

Frequently asked questions about Curtin
Is Curtin safe?
Curtin has a residential safety score of 97/100, based on residential crime (break-ins, theft from dwellings, vehicle theft, domestic assault and robbery) per resident relative to the NSW median. Its total recorded incident rate is 1,365 per 100,000 across all categories.
How far is Curtin from Canberra CBD?
Curtin is about 6.8 km from Canberra CBD, an estimated 32 minutes by public transport.
What schools are in Curtin?
Curtin has 2 schools, with an average ICSEA of 1146 (the national average is 1000). Schools are listed factually, not ranked.
What is public transport like in Curtin?
Curtin has a transport score of 49/100 and 28 bus stops.
